I've always said, when asked , If the AMP Police came and said you can keep one amp , we are confiscating the rest, pick one.

Well it's the HR Deville. yeh it's heavy ,bulky , overkill on small gigs, small rooms etc, but it performs.

As a Double Duty player for my entire journey , even over a Twin Reverb , the 2x12 HR Deville is my choice if I only could have one amp.

last weekend and this weekend I have two outdoor gigs booked guitar only. Last night I got a fill in call for Steel and Guitar, the HR D was already loaded so it came to the gig as it has countless times before over the last 15 or so years .


yep one channel so we gotta use an AB box. Who cares,. this thing rang true last night and reminded me just how good it is. Full clean for the Steel (big room) and a tad of grit added with the Sparkle Drive for the Telecaster.

My good friend , the 1998 HR Deville. Fully restored ( electronically) last year. It only comes out now and then , but when it does it's a stark reminder to me just how good it is.
